LA Baptist Foundation continues Give-a-Gift

October 31, 2016

ALEXANDRIA – The Louisiana Baptist Foundation is continuing to use Give-A-Gift to illustrate how the Foundation assists individuals with gifts that benefit Baptist churches and ministries.

Each month in 2016 the Louisiana Baptist Foundation is giving away $1,000 and you decide where it goes.

In each issue of the Baptist Message and online at www.baptistmessage.com/give-a-gift a submission form is available to participate. Once a month, a name will be randomly drawn from those who submit a form.

The person, randomly selected, will have the opportunity to direct a $1,000 gift to the Louisiana Baptist church, ministry or organization they choose.

Since March, the Foundation has distributed $7,000 to 6 churches and the Louisiana Baptist Children’s Home.
